Gujarat defeat Rajasthan to enter IPL final



KATHMANDU: Gujarat Titans have entered the final of IPL by defeating Rajasthan Royals by 7 wickets in the first qualifier.

Chasing the target of 189 runs set by Rajasthan, Gujarat scored 191 runs for the loss of three wickets with three balls to spare.

David Miller proved to be the hero of Gujarat’s victory. Miller hit an unbeaten 68 runs off 38 balls with three fours and five sixes. He struck sixes in the first three balls of the last over to take the team to the final.

He was well supported by Captain Hardik Pandya. Pandya struck five fours in 27 balls and scored an unbeaten 40 runs. Earlier, Shubman Gill and Matthew Wade had contributed 35 runs each.

Earlier, batting first after losing the toss, Rajasthan lost 6 wickets in 20 overs and scored 188 runs. Jos Butler topped the score for Rajasthan Royals with 89 runs. Butler hit 12 fours and two sixes in 56 balls and scored 89 runs.

Gujarat have participated in the IPL for the first time.

However, after this defeat, Rajasthan Royals still have a chance.
They will have a chance to play the second qualifier with the winning team in the eliminator round.

Rajasthan had won the title in the first season of IPL held in 2008.
